A goulash is a rich stew, originally from Hungary, made with meat, vegetables, and usually flavored with paprika and other spices.
उपयोग और बारीकियां
"Goulash" refers both to the authentic Hungarian dish and sometimes to similar stews inspired by it. In English, it typically means a hearty, paprika-flavored meat stew. The word is countable and usually used with "a bowl of goulash." Less commonly, in American English, it can mean a pasta and beef dish.
